Plastic Compartment Inserts / Dividers for KLT and GLT Containers, Storage and Transport

Plastic compartment inserts, dividers, sub-dividers, separators, divider combs and divider strips are individually designed partitioning systems for the structured organisation, secure provision and component-friendly transport of components. They are custom-designed for KLT and GLT containers, stacking containers, pallet boxes, washing baskets and shipping packaging.

Plastic Union develops and manufactures custom plastic compartment inserts for packaging, intralogistics, automotive, electronics, mechanical engineering and other industrial applications. Depending on the requirements, solutions are punched, milled, slotted together, folded or welded – from prototype to series production.

What Do Plastic Compartment Inserts and Industrial Partitioning Systems Provide?

Optimum Use of Space and Higher Packing Density

Individually designed compartment geometries make targeted use of the available interior space in containers and packaging. Defined cell dimensions enable components to be arranged in an orderly manner, increase packing density and support an even load distribution within the load carrier.

Component Protection and Protection of Sensitive Surfaces

The spatial separation prevents direct frictional contact between individual components. This helps to reduce scratches, dents, pressure marks and other transport- or process-related damage. The components remain organised and separated from one another throughout the entire process chain – from production and storage through to provision and transport.

Process-Reliable in Intralogistics

Custom-fit dividers ensure a stable fit in KLT and GLT containers, stacking containers, pallet boxes and other load carriers. The partitioning systems can be designed for manual and automated processes, including order picking, sequencing, buffering, conveyor systems and organised provision at production lines.

Reusable, Robust and Low-Maintenance

Robust plastics, smooth surfaces and an application-specific design enable long service periods in industrial reusable processes. Many versions are moisture-resistant, easy to clean and low-maintenance. This makes plastic compartment inserts particularly suitable for recurring cycles in production, storage, transport and internal material flow.

Product Family and Designs

Die-Cut Plastic Compartment Inserts Based on Drawings or Sketches

Die-cut compartment inserts are manufactured precisely according to your specifications. Compartment sizes, cell layout and external contours can be adapted to the existing container and the respective component geometry.

  • variable cell and compartment dimensions
  • individual external contours
  • grip and indexing cut-outs
  • label and viewing windows
  • receptacles for different component geometries
  • production from prototype to series production

Compartment Inserts and Dividers Made from Solid Material

Compartment inserts made from solid plastic sheets are manufactured by die-cutting or milling. The dimensionally stable partitioning elements are particularly suitable for applications requiring a robust design, defined component guidance or regular cleaning.

Depending on the process environment, the geometry, material thickness, edges, cut-outs and drainage areas can be individually designed.

Plastic Compartment Inserts for Washing Baskets and Cleaning Processes

For industrial washing baskets, we manufacture partitioning elements from solid material that can be adapted to degreasing, de-oiling and cleaning processes. The design is application-specific and takes account of the media used, temperatures, component geometries and process sequences.

  • drainage openings and perforations for suitable media flow
  • stable positioning in the washing basket or load carrier
  • defined and process-reliable component guidance
  • deburred edges
  • optional edge chamfers
  • anti-slip or self-adhesive areas
  • material selection suitable for the media and temperature

Divider Combs and Divider Strips in Comb Design

Divider combs and divider strips form flexible, slot-together partitions for containers, boxes and transport packaging. The comb design allows individual elements to be connected and adapted to different compartment sizes or component geometries.

This design enables fast reconfiguration, defined component guidance and structured division of the available container space. It is particularly suitable for changing products, variants or batch sizes.

HKP Compartment Inserts Made from Hollow-Chamber Material

Compartment inserts made from PP hollow-chamber material are lightweight and dimensionally stable. Depending on the design, the components can be slotted together, folded or welded. HKP compartment inserts are particularly suitable as inserts for KLT and GLT containers, stacking containers, pallet boxes and reusable packaging.

For sensitive, painted or visible surfaces, the partitioning elements can optionally be laminated with non-woven fabric or textile. The lamination creates a softer contact surface between the component and the compartment insert.

Materials and Application-Specific Options

Materials for Plastic Compartment Inserts

The material selection is based on the component, container, load requirements and process environment. Materials used for production include PP hollow-chamber sheets and solid engineering plastics such as polypropylene and PE-HD.

Depending on the selected material and design, the partitioning systems can provide the following properties:

  • low-dust and low-abrasion surfaces
  • moisture resistance
  • resistance to application-relevant chemicals
  • easy cleaning
  • high dimensional stability
  • reusable design
  • dissipative or ESD-capable materials on request

Identification, Coding and Handling

Plastic compartment inserts can be fitted with additional identification and handling elements for integration into existing logistics and identification processes.

  • coding and identification areas for scanning
  • colour coding for visual allocation
  • document and label pockets
  • grip and indexing cut-outs
  • frames and additional stabilising elements
  • centring and stop elements
  • anti-slip or self-adhesive areas

Typical Applications for Plastic Dividers

KLT and GLT Compartment Inserts in Intralogistics

Custom compartment inserts for small load carriers and large load carriers organise components within the container and support orderly material flows. They are suitable for production, assembly, storage, order picking, sequencing and internal transport.

Partitions for Stacking Containers and Pallet Boxes

Dividers and separators divide stacking containers, pallet boxes and shipping packaging into defined receptacle areas. This allows different components to be stored, provided and transported in an organised manner.

Washing Baskets for Degreasing and De-Oiling Systems

Compartment inserts and partitioning elements made from solid material provide stable positioning, suitable media drainage and process-reliable component guidance during industrial cleaning, degreasing and de-oiling processes.

Sequencing and Provision at the Production Line

Defined compartment positions support the orderly, easy-to-grip and traceable provision of components directly at the line. The required components can be arranged in a defined sequence and allocated to the respective process step.

Frequently Asked Questions About Plastic Compartment Inserts and Dividers

What Is a Plastic Compartment Insert?

A plastic compartment insert is an individually designed partitioning system that divides the interior of a container or packaging into individual compartments. It is used for the organised accommodation, storage, provision and component-friendly transport of components.

For Which Containers Are Plastic Dividers Manufactured?

Plastic dividers can be manufactured for KLT and GLT containers, stacking containers, pallet boxes, washing baskets and shipping packaging, among other applications. The design is based on the respective internal dimensions and the geometry of the components to be accommodated.

Which Designs Are Available?

Available designs include die-cut compartment inserts, milled partitioning systems made from solid material, divider combs, divider strips and lightweight HKP compartment inserts made from hollow-chamber material. Depending on the application, additional laminations, drainage openings, identification areas or centring elements can be integrated.

Are Plastic Compartment Inserts Suitable for Sensitive Surfaces?

The compartment geometry and contact areas can be specifically adapted for sensitive surfaces. Optional features include non-woven or textile laminations, deburred edges, edge chamfers and anti-slip areas.

Can Compartment Inserts Be Manufactured for Cleaning and Washing Systems?

Yes. Compartment inserts made from solid plastic can be adapted to cleaning, degreasing and de-oiling processes. The media, temperatures, drainage openings, perforations and required component guidance can all be taken into account.
